Introduction

This is a homework solution for https://jsonplaceholder.typicode.com/ API with following requirements:

  • a) Get a random user (userID) , print its address to output and verify email format is correct
  • b) Using userID Get their associated posts and verify they contains a valid id, title and body
  • c) Do a post using same userID with a valid title and body

Overall description

Project is written in Groovy, using BDD approach (Cucumber). Test description located at src/test/resources/at/features, step definitions located at src/test/groovy/at/stepdefs and most technical code is located at src/main/groovy/at.

In my opinion REST response data should be encapsulated, so solution was created for such API - for particular case differences are adjusted in the code.

Launch guide

  1. You can launch the test by executing command gradlew clean build. It will launch Gradle build system to clean existing build directory, re-build the project and launch the test. You can test against custom API endpoint by passing argument -DapiUrl=<URL> e.g. gradlew clean build -DapiUrl=http://microsoft.com Please note that in this case the address output will be displayed in the build report located in build directory: build/reports/index.html. You must choose at package, TestRunner class and Standard output!

  2. You can launch the test from UI of the IDE by using JUnit test runner class src/test/groovy/at/TestRunner.groovy. In this case you can test against custom API endpoint by passing api.url environment variable with URL in run configuration.
